This is everything the app managed to identify, probably with your drivers. I'll try and get a android device that officially supports it to see if it can show the other inputs.

Device name: Wireless Controller

Device id : Vendor_054c_Product_0ce6

key <action_button>

key 305 BUTTON_A key 306 BUTTON_B key 304 BUTTON_X key 307 BUTTON_Y key 308 BUTTON_L1 key 309 BUTTON_R1 key 310 BUTTON_L2 key 311 BUTTON_R2 key 314 BUTTON_THUMBL key 315 BUTTON_THUMBR key 313 BUTTON_START key 312 BUTTON_SELECT key 316 BUTTON_MODE key 317 BUTTON_1

axis <axis_name>

axis 0x00 X axis 0x01 Y axis 0x0b Z axis 0x0f HAT_X axis 0x10 HAT_Y axis 0x0e RZ axis 0x11 LTRIGGER axis 0x12 RTRIGGER axis 0x17 BRAKE axis 0x16 GAS
